San Francisco Oct 31 1893.
Dear Dr. Jordan
I understand that Mr. Snider is about to leave Encina Hall and that the students will run the office. In consequence of this change and the fact that there has been some difficulty in making colletions at Encina, I have instructed Mr. Adderson to make the monthly
Untitled Page 2
collections for me at both Halls.
Yours very truly Jane L. Stanford

The Western Union Telegraph Company Received at Stanford University 7:40 pm May 23 1894 Dated Paso Robles Calif 23 To President Jordan Palo Alto Calif
I regret very much that I feel unequal to being present at the commencement exercises it is all too vivid all that occured a year ago when my dear husband and I were present on the same occasion. Please express
Untitled Page 4
The Western Union Telegraph Company Sheet 2
to the students my undying interest in them I know you and Mrs Jordan will be pleased that I am much better in health
Mrs Leland Stanford

The Western Union Telegraph Company Dated Del Monte Cal April 28th 1894 8:55am To President Jordan
Members of Woman's A.P. Assn will visit the University tomorrow. Show them all the courtesy you can. Have them admitted free through the museum
Mrs Leland Stanford
